The nursing education sector in Bihar is moving towards total transparency with the launch of a new digital platform. Health Minister Mangal Pandey officially inaugurated this high-tech portal in Patna on Wednesday, April 1, 2026. This initiative is designed to simplify recognition procedures and ensure higher quality standards across the state.

New Rules for Nursing Colleges and Recognition

Under the new system, all applications for starting new nursing colleges or increasing existing seats will be handled exclusively online. This digital shift aims to remove bureaucratic hurdles and increase accountability within the health department. Key features include:

  • Mandatory online submission of affidavits and hospital-related documents.
  • Digital issuance of No Objection Certificates (NOC) and recognition papers.
  • A centralized database of all 656 registered nursing colleges in Bihar.
  • Direct monitoring by the Bihar Health Science University, Patna.

Impact on Students and Fee Structure

This portal will help students identify fake institutions and choose genuine colleges with ease. With 41,065 sanctioned seats currently available, the government ensures that quality will not be compromised. The standard fee structure for various courses remains as follows:

Course Name Tuition Fee (Annual) Development Fee (Annual)
ANM Course Rs 35,000 Rs 5,000
GNM Course Rs 5,000 Rs 10,000
BSc Nursing Rs 60,000 Rs 15,000

Health Minister Mangal Pandey stated that this digital transformation will prove to be a revolution for the healthcare sector. On the first day of the launch, five nursing institutions were granted online NOC approvals and certificates directly through the platform. This move will help students from Bihar establish themselves at national and international levels.
